  2. The recommended daily amount of iron for adults is1:
    • 18 mg a day for women and people assigned female at birth
    • 27 mg a day for pregnant people
    • 9 mg a day for lactating people
    • 8 mg a day for men and people assigned male at birth
    The daily value for iron is 18 mg per day2. Adults should not take more than 45 mg of iron a day unless under close medical supervision3.

    The daily value for iron is 18 mg per day. If the food has 5% or less of the daily value, it is a poor source of iron. If the food has 10% to 19% of the daily value, it is a good source of iron. If the food has 20% or more of the daily value, it is high in iron.
